Crossbow hunting has become more and more popular in recent years in most parts of the country. This augmented popularity on the other hand has brought with it an increase in both the number of crossbows available in the market as well as their respective improved features. Even experienced hunters can have a hard time sifting through all these options and technologies available in today's crossbows. The purpose of this article is to help simplify the whole process of choosing the right Excalibur and Parker crossbows out there for you, by focusing on the essential tips for choosing the right crossbows.

If you are new to hunting or crossbows you ought to take out some time to understand the basic crossbow features to expect in a standard crossbow as well as the crossbow terminologies. Understanding some of these features and terminologies will ...
... help you immensely when you are trying to buy a crossbow. Here is a summary of the basic features and crossbow terminologies that you should know.

Physical weight and dimensions: Crossbow sizes and weights vary significantly. Furthermore, two Excalibur crossbows that appear to be the same size might actually be having a small difference in weight of 2 to 4 pounds. Therefore, it is vital to remember that the size and weight of you Barnett crossbow is important and can vary significantly between crossbows.

Draw weight: Crossbow draw weight tells you the amount of effort you require in order to cock the bow. Excalibur crossbows draw weights are measured in pounds and the higher the draw weight, the more difficult it is to draw the bow’s string. Typically, the higher the bows’ draw weights the more power particular bows have.

The crossbow limb style: There are basically two popular categories of crossbow limbs in today's market of crossbow models. The two types of limbs are re-curve crossbow and compound crossbow. Needless to say, there are numerous advantages and disadvantages to each limb type that are too many to name here. All you need to keep in mind is which limb type is right for you when choosing the most suitable Barnett crossbows.

It is also important to know that different Parker crossbows fire arrows or bolts at different speeds. The speed of a crossbow is stated in Feet Per Second (FPS). Generally, larger and more powerful Barnett crossbows will have higher FPS. Speed is therefore, important to hunters, as faster bows do not allow the animal enough time to react to the sound of the crossbow.

Different Excalibur crossbows are best suited to different types of animals or targets. Animals that are naturally quicker require more FPS crossbows than slower animals. Larger animals on the other hand require heavier crossbow draw weight and power. This is because you will need enough draw weight to penetrate the game's hide and fat. Always choose a crossbow with the game you will be hunting in mind. For instance, if you are hunting large bear or elk, you cannot settle for a 150 pound crossbow; it will not be enough to get the job done.
